Mold is a variety of fungus that grows in dark and moist environments, and is commonly found inside houses with abundant moisture. It can present in a range of colors, from black and green to white and orange, and flourishes in areas that have high humidity, water leaks, and poor ventilation. It can be present on cellulose-based surfaces, such as walls, ceilings, floors, carpets, and even furniture. A mold inspector will usually look for signs of leaks and moisture in a home to identify the likeliest catalyst for any mold growth.
While many kinds of mold are harmless, others have been known to cause health concerns, especially for individuals who are at risk. Individuals with allergies, asthma, or weakened immune systems can suffer symptoms such as nasal congestion, coughing, difficulty breathing, and skin irritation. Pets are sometimes affected by the fungus, with common symptoms such as respiratory distress, vomiting, and digestive issues. It's ok if you're concerned about the health of yourself or your loved ones and make inquiries relating to the effect of mold exposure. One question our mold inspectors are often asked is if they are able to assess a person for contact with mold? We cannot provide that as a part of our mold inspection service, but there are a variety of ways it can be performed by your doctor, including dermal, blood, and urine testing.

The most significant way you can assist your mold inspector before their visit is to clear all hindrances that may impede their ability to conduct the inspection. This includes keeping pets away from their path and removing clutter, furniture, or other objects that make it hard for them to access various areas of the home.
